Capcom has announced Monster Hunter Wilds, the next entry in the action series. Revealed as part of The Game Awards, the reveal trailer showed a hunter riding a bird through a large desert during a sandstorm. Monster Hunter Wilds is releasing on Xbox Series X|S, PlayStation 5, and PC.
While the trailer revealed very little about the next entry in the series, the name suggests that the game could feature much larger areas than previous entries. In the trailer, a hunter is shown riding a ostrich-like creature through a large desert, weaving between some smaller monsters. No large monsters were shown, but the trailer does end on top of cliff, overlooking a massive area.
The trailer does seemingly confirm the return of rideable mounts, which were introduced in Monster Hunter Rise with the Palamutes. Monster Hunter Wilds releases in 2025 on Xbox Series X|S, PlayStation 5, and PC. For more from The Game Awards, check out GameSpot's round-ups of every game announcement and every award winner.
